Bradford-on-Avon: Where Timeless Charm Meets Serene Landscapes

Nestled along the picturesque River Avon, Bradford-on-Avon is a charming gem that beautifully combines history and nature. This idyllic market town boasts stunning medieval architecture, including the iconic Tithe Barn and the serene 14th-century Holy Trinity Church. Wander through its quaint streets adorned with independent shops and delightful cafés, or explore the lush landscapes of the surrounding countryside. Don’t miss the Bradford-on-Avon Museum for a glimpse into its rich heritage. With its tranquil canals and scenic walks, this enchanting destination is perfect for romantic getaways or peaceful retreats, making it a must-visit for any traveller.

Best time to go to Bradford-on-Avon

Bradford-on-Avon exper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 40.3°F (4.6°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 62.1°F (16.7°C). October tends to be the wettest months.The peak travel months to visit Bradford-on-Avon are April, July, and September,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ly cloudy, accompanied by no to light rainfall. In contrast, October to December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
